Из Википедии, свободной энциклопедии
Перейти к навигации Перейти к поиску

Venix - это прекращенная версия операционной системы Unix для недорогих компьютеров, разработанная VenturCom , «компанией, специализирующейся на самых тонких реализациях Unix». [1]

Обзор [ править ]

Рабочая версия Venix / 86 для IBM PC XT была продемонстрирована на Comdex в мае 1983 года. Она была основана на версии 7 Unix с некоторыми улучшениями от BSD (в частности, vi , more и csh ) и настраиваемыми механизмами межпроцессного взаимодействия . [2] Это была первая лицензированная операционная система UNIX, доступная для IBM PC и совместимых с ней устройств, поддерживала доступ для чтения / записи к отдельному разделу DOS / FAT и могла работать всего в 128 КБ (рекомендуется 256 - 512 КБ). . [3]

В сентябре 1984 года был выпущен Venix / 86 Encore; он поддерживал ряд ранних ПК-совместимых, включая AT&T 6300 , Zenith 150 , (первый) ПК NCR и профессиональный ПК Texas Instruments . [4]

Venix Encore, который затем стал Venix 2.0, все еще был основан на версии 7 Unix и работал на DEC Rainbow 100 (Venix / 86R), а также на ПК (Venix / 86 и / 286). [5] Система содержала ряд улучшений, в частности, инструменты для доступа к файлам DOS непосредственно в разделе DOS / FAT и обновленный отладчик ADB. Система была двух видов: версия для 2 пользователей по цене 800 долларов и версия для 8 пользователей по цене 1000 долларов. Между ними не было технических различий. [3]

Как ни странно, Venix 2.0 для микрокомпьютера DEC PRO-380 (Venix / PRO) был основан «по существу» на System III . Он больше не работал на Pro350. [6] Это ясно указано в инструкциях по сборке ckermit 4E, которые имеют специальную цель для Pro с Venix 1.0, но инструктируют пользователя использовать цель для Pro с Venix 2.0. Из тех же источников ясно, что Venix имеет улучшенный интерфейс TTY по сравнению с чистой системой V7 Unix. [7]sysiii

Venix 2.1 был выпущен как минимум для ПК . [8] Как и оригинальный Venix / 86, он включал компилятор C , интерпретатор BASIC и добавлял компилятор Fortran 77 в качестве опции. Дополнительный комплект драйверов позволял разрабатывать аппаратные драйверы для системы и генерировать новые ядра. В ноябре 1985 года Unisource Software Corp., розничный торговец Venix, объявила о доступности RM / Cobol для Venix. [9]

Начиная с версии 3.0, Venix была основана на System V . Версия реального времени, основанная на системе V.3.2, была выпущена для модели 386 в 1990 году. [1]

Последняя версия, Venix 4.2.1, основанная на UNIX System V Release 4.2 (UnixWare), была выпущена в 1994 году. [ Необходима цитата ] Система рабочих станций включала операционную систему реального времени, сети NFS и TCP / IP , X , OpenLook и графические интерфейсы пользователя Motif , а также журналируемая файловая система Veritas ( vxfs ). Система разработки дополнительно включала компилятор ANSI C , библиотеку функций реального времени, программное обеспечение для разработки графического интерфейса пользователя, утилиты разработки в реальном времени и избранные драйверы промышленных устройств ввода-вывода.

Прием [ править ]

В своем обзоре 1984 года журнал PC Magazine обнаружил, что Venix функционирует, несмотря на некоторые ошибки в начальных версиях. Использование BIOS для доступа к устройствам сделало его более портативным, чем его конкурент PC / IX , но замедлило обработку дисплея; скорость доступа к диску оказалась аналогичной. [2] BYTE заявил, что Venix на DEC Professional и IBM PC «работал адекватно», но критиковал его ограничение на фоновые процессы . [10]

См. Также [ править ]

  • Связный (операционная система)
  • Идрис (операционная система)
  • Xenix

Ссылки [ править ]

  1. ^ a b VenturCom поставляет Venix / 386 в режиме реального времени. Computer Business Review , 1 февраля 1990 г. Проверено 23 марта 2013 г.
  2. ^ a b Марк С. Захманн (1984-06-12). «Достопочтенный UNIX» . Журнал ПК : 246–248. ISSN  0888-8507 .
  3. ^ a b Робертс, SD (1985). Unix, Xenix и Venix . Германия: ELCOMP Publishing Inc., стр. 193. ISBN. 3-88963-064-2.
  4. ^ "Enhanced Venix / 86 out" . Computerworld : 76. 17 сентября 1984 г. ISSN 0010-4841 . 
  5. ^ "Улучшенная VENIX / Радуга" . 1986-12-16. Cite journal requires |journal= (help)
  6. ^ "README" .
  7. ^ "Архив Кермита" . Cite journal requires |journal= (help)
  8. ^ "VenturComm Venix / 86 на MESS / MAME" . Cite journal requires |journal= (help)
  9. ^ «Новые продукты» . 1985-11-18.
  10. ^ Хиннант, Дэвид Ф. (август 1984). «Бенчмаркинг систем UNIX» . БАЙТ . С. 132–135, 400–409 . Проверено 23 февраля 2016 .

Дальнейшее чтение [ править ]

  • Уильям Б. Твитти (1984). UNIX на IBM PC . Прентис Холл . ISBN 978-0-13-939075-3. Охватывает и сравнивает PC / IX, Xenix и Venix.
  • Кристин МакГивер (14 января 1985). «Первый Unix для ПК AT» . InfoWorld : 23. ISSN  0199-6649 .

Внешние ссылки [ править ]

  • Профессиональный 325, 350, 380
  • Эмулятор DEC PRO-350 с образами дисков VENIX
  • Установка Venix 2.1 в MAME / MESS